Introduction

Every stakeholder in preventing and solving the issues of victimized individuals in domestic violence has to understand the nature and the scope of the specific type of violence. The individuals at risk or the victimized ones need communication about what comprises or does not involve domestic violence. The process of actualizing justice to victims and survivors of domestic violence is tasking for the criminal justice system since ascertaining that the involved individuals are not just friends but they are indeed in an intimate relationship is the first step in the process of implementing justice.

Domestic violence manifests itself in different forms including sexual violence comprising of attacks on sexual parts and rape. Also, physical abuse including beating, slapping, punching, pushing or chocking. Manipulative behaviors such as the use of children to make the other partner feel guilty. Coercive and controlling behaviors that comprise preventing a partner from seeking employment and limitation to the freedom of movement leading to isolation from friends. Domestic violence may also take the form of emotional abuse where a partner makes the other feel bad about themselves or psychological abuse including threats to inflict harm or take away children. Abuse fits the category of domestic violence while it occurs in familial or in any intimate relationship regardless of whether the parties in conflict are living together or they are not, irrespective of whether they are cohabiting, married or from extended families (Root & Brown, 2014). The relational element, as opposed to the location, is vital in defining abuse as domestic violence. Markedly domestic violence must not occur at home, it can happen at the bus stop, on the streets, at the bar or it can get perpetrated through road accidents.

Conclusion

The scope of domestic violence extends from individuals in intimate relationships to include violence whether the abused and the abuser are related through blood including child and elder abuse. The extent of domestic can be judged from the United States statistics that reveals that women are more likely to be battered, murdered or raped by an intimate partner than another kind of attackers (The United States, National Coalition Against Domestic Violence, 2018). Also, violence ranges from subtle forms that include interfering with another individual peace to threatening, stalking or hitting someone with about nineteen percent of attacks conducted by use of weapons. Some individuals are at a greater risk of domestic violence compared to others, for instance, those planning to end abusive relationships, the poor, unemployed, those with an unplanned pregnancy and abused children. At present, there is a rise in domestic violence among individuals in same-sex relationships and victimization of the male partner by the female partner.
